Tsubasa, the guitarist, has confirmed using the Jackson Pro Plus Dinky® DK Modern Evertune 7 in an interview featured on the Jackson website. Tsubasa stated, "It looks pretty flashy, but when I saw the overall specs, I thought it was a versatile machine that anyone could use, whether they were playing guitar at the forefront of the live scene or recording at home. Another thing is that it has an Evertune on the bridge. I'd never had a guitar with an Evertune on it before, so that was a big deciding factor for me."
